Introduction to Digital Dentistry Market

The global digital dentistry market is poised for significant growth over the next decade. As an evolving segment within the dental industry, digital dentistry encompasses technologies such as computer-aided design and manufacturing (CAD/CAM), intraoral scanners, 3D printing, and advanced imaging systems, among others. The advent of digital solutions in dental care has revolutionized traditional practices, offering precision, efficiency, and better patient outcomes.

Market Segmentation and Analysis

By Application

    • Diagnostics: The use of digital imaging and diagnostic tools, such as cone-beam computed tomography (CBCT), intraoral scanners, and digital X-rays, is growing rapidly. These tools offer high accuracy and help in early detection of dental issues, enhancing patient care.
    • Therapeutics: Digital tools are also extensively used in therapeutics, including procedures like implants, orthodontics, and prosthodontics. The integration of CAD/CAM technology has improved the precision and efficiency of dental restorations.
    • Other Applications: The use of digital solutions extends beyond diagnostics and therapeutics to include patient management, communication, and education.

      By Product

      • Equipment: This includes hardware like intraoral scanners, milling machines, and 3D printers. The demand for these devices is driven by their ability to produce high-quality dental prostheses and restorations.
      • Software: Digital dentistry software is crucial for diagnostics, designing dental restorations, and managing clinical workflows. Software solutions also enable seamless communication between dentists, labs, and patients.

Growth Drivers and Market Opportunities

The digital dentistry market is driven by several factors:

  • Technological Advancements: Continuous innovations in digital dental technologies, such as CAD/CAM, 3D printing, and AI-driven diagnostic tools, are driving market growth.
  • Rising Dental Awareness: Growing awareness among patients about the benefits of digital dentistry, including reduced treatment time and improved outcomes, is boosting market demand.
  • Increasing Demand for Cosmetic Dentistry: The demand for cosmetic procedures like teeth whitening, veneers, and clear aligners is on the rise, propelling the adoption of digital solutions.
  • Supportive Government Initiatives: Favorable government policies and initiatives to promote oral health are creating growth opportunities for market players.

Challenges and Market Restraints

Despite the promising growth, the digital dentistry market faces several challenges:

  • High Initial Investment: The high cost of digital dental equipment and software is a significant barrier to market entry, especially for small and medium-sized dental practices.
  • Lack of Skilled Professionals: The shortage of trained professionals proficient in handling digital dental technologies is another major restraint.
  • Regulatory Hurdles: Stringent regulations related to the approval and use of digital dental devices can impede market growth.

Emerging Trends in Digital Dentistry

The digital dentistry market is witnessing several emerging trends:

  • Integ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ML): AI and ML are increasingly being integrated into digital dental solutions to enhance diagnostics, treatment planning, and patient management.
  • Growing Adoption of Teledentistry: The COVID-19 pandemic has accelerated the adoption of teledentistry, allowing patients to receive consultations and follow-ups remotely.
  • Personalized Dental Care: The demand for personalized dental care is increasing, with digital solutions enabling customized treatment plans based on individual patient needs.
